What BMI systematically misses
Body Mass Index divides weight by height squared. A BMI between 25 and 29.9 indicates overweight; above 30 is classified as obese, according to WHO standard thresholds. The limitation: BMI cannot distinguish fat mass from muscle mass. A rugby player with a BMI of 28 may be in excellent health. A sedentary person with a BMI of 23 can carry significant visceral fat with real cardiovascular risk.
NHS guidance recommends pairing BMI with waist circumference as a risk indicator. Alert thresholds for the UK: above 88 cm (35 inches) for women and above 102 cm (40 inches) for men significantly increases the risk of type 2 diabetes, heart disease, and stroke -- regardless of BMI.

Waist-to-height ratio: the measurement with stronger predictive value
The waist-to-height ratio (WHtR) is considered by several large studies to be a better predictor of cardiometabolic risk than BMI. The rule: a WHtR above 0.5 indicates elevated risk, regardless of BMI. For a person who is 170 cm tall, this means a waist above 85 cm.
NICE and the WHO both recommend WHtR as a complementary measure, particularly for adults over 40 where fat redistribution to the abdomen is common even as overall body weight remains stable.
Different thresholds for Asian populations
WHO standard thresholds (overweight at BMI 25, obese at BMI 30) were calibrated on largely European populations. For East and South Asian populations, the risk of diabetes and cardiovascular disease rises at lower BMI: overweight at BMI 23 and obese at BMI 27.5, according to WHO-WPRO and the medical societies of Japan, Korea, Singapore, and India.
This distinction is not widely known but it changes the interpretation of results for a significant portion of people in multiethnic populations. If you have South or East Asian heritage, the standard BMI categories may underestimate your metabolic risk at a given weight.
